Medal celebrating the entente cordiale

Medal commemorating the flourishing navy. Uniface. France armed with the trident, and crowned, driving Neptune's sea chariot (to left). Legend: 'SPLENDOR REI NAVALIS.' (The glory of the Navy.) Exergue: Stern view of antique galley, marked 'GALLIA'. Restruck for the naval review of the British and French fleets in 1905 mounted on a wooden plaque. On plaque: 'PORTSMOUTH AOVT 1905.' On reverse of plaque: 'S . M . EDOVARD VII PASSE EN REVVE LES ESCADRES ANGLAISE ET FRANÇAISE A PORTSMOUTH LE 9 AOVT 1905.'
